pub type W = W<HOST_CTRL_SPEC>;
Expand description
Register HOST_CTRL
writer
Aliased Type§
struct W { /* private fields */ }
Implementations§
source§impl W
impl W
sourcepub fn led_ctrl(&mut self) -> LED_CTRL_W<'_, HOST_CTRL_SPEC>
pub fn led_ctrl(&mut self) -> LED_CTRL_W<'_, HOST_CTRL_SPEC>
Bit 0 - LED Control
sourcepub fn data_tx_width(&mut self) -> DATA_TX_WIDTH_W<'_, HOST_CTRL_SPEC>
pub fn data_tx_width(&mut self) -> DATA_TX_WIDTH_W<'_, HOST_CTRL_SPEC>
Bit 1 - Data Transfer Width (SD1 or SD4)
sourcepub fn high_speed_en(&mut self) -> HIGH_SPEED_EN_W<'_, HOST_CTRL_SPEC>
pub fn high_speed_en(&mut self) -> HIGH_SPEED_EN_W<'_, HOST_CTRL_SPEC>
Bit 2 - High Speed Enable
sourcepub fn sd_8bit_mode(&mut self) -> SD_8BIT_MODE_W<'_, HOST_CTRL_SPEC>
pub fn sd_8bit_mode(&mut self) -> SD_8BIT_MODE_W<'_, HOST_CTRL_SPEC>
Bit 5 - Extended Data Transfer Width
sourcepub fn card_detect_test_level(
&mut self
) -> CARD_DETECT_TEST_LEVEL_W<'_, HOST_CTRL_SPEC>
pub fn card_detect_test_level( &mut self ) -> CARD_DETECT_TEST_LEVEL_W<'_, HOST_CTRL_SPEC>
Bit 6 - Card Detect Test Level
sourcepub fn card_det_signal_detect(
&mut self
) -> CARD_DET_SIGNAL_DETECT_W<'_, HOST_CTRL_SPEC>
pub fn card_det_signal_detect( &mut self ) -> CARD_DET_SIGNAL_DETECT_W<'_, HOST_CTRL_SPEC>
Bit 7 - Card detect signal detetction